Changes to MOT test fee maximums in the motor vehicle test regulations 1981
Closing date: 30 April 2008
Summary: These documents propose an increase in the maximum fees that can be levied for 11 classes of MOT test. The proposal is for 5.4% increases in the maxima, largely to cover the effects of inflation over a 2 year period from the last increases up until when the next increases are due. Test stations will still be able to charge less than these maxima. Comments are sought on the suitability of these proposed increases.
